Polecrete Stabilizer lets you set or straighten any pole in 15 minutes without hauling crushed rock or tamping soil. This 2-part expanding foam comes in lightweight, easy-to-carry, easy-to-use kits. Just mix and pour then watch the foam expand up to 15 times its original volume. Traditional backfill solutions like crushed rock or concrete often mean that workers had to devote hours of time and hard work to make sure utility or light poles were properly set and straightened. Concrete had to be mixed and poured, soil properly dug and tamped down, and aggregates sourced and painstakingly set. Even worse, over time these backfill materials were susceptible to water damage and erosion, meaning that work crews would regularly have to reset and re-stabilize utility poles. Water damage also meant that ground lines ran the risk of damage, resulting in power outages and even more problems for utility companies and customers alike.

But since 1988, utility installers have had another choice when it came to what material to use to set and straighten poles: Polecrete Stabilizer. It's simple for anyone to use: just mix the two bottles, shake, pour, and watch it set.

Polecrete's simple, two-part foam kit is lightweight and easy to carry. Once poured, it withstands extreme temperatures and easily absorbs water, protecting poles from decay and damage. While other closed-cell urethane products float and degrade in water, Polecrete stays solid and holds firm even in marshy and wet areas like culverts. It even keeps groundwater clean, as the foam bonds directly to the pole and prevents wood treatment used on most utility poles from seeping into the soil.
